Output ab768fdabe8606f04d33e5c91f06bd998e719f5960316c9b6de2668f036ffa13:0

value
12593476
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 755074e3de8c2132e25746271a52dbc259d8cd3f OP_EQUALVERIFY OP_CHECKSIG
address
1BhJSfgMKz3zTKXhEVp5oJxY3DMV7BPgQk
transaction
ab768fdabe8606f04d33e5c91f06bd998e719f5960316c9b6de2668f036ffa13
spent
true